Fenugreek (Trigonella foenum-graecum) seeds are a well-known source of bioactive compounds, including saponins, flavonoids, alkaloids, and dietary fiber, which have been linked to numerous health benefits. As interest in functional foods grows, fenugreek seeds have emerged as a potential ingredient for enhancing health through food systems. This paper explores various engineering approaches for extracting and applying bioactive compounds from fenugreek seeds in functional foods. The paper delves into extraction methods such as solvent extraction, supercritical fluid extraction (SFE), and microwave-assisted extraction (MAE), with a focus on optimizing yields while preserving bioactivity.
